Learning Management System (LMS) Specialist - Fixed Term
Position: Learning Management System (SLMS) Specialist – 23 month FTC. The Learning Management System (SLMS) Specialist will perform functional administration activities on learning systems and reporting tools for training functions, including quality, compliance, and human resources. This role works with Training Admins/Coordinators/Specialists across Stryker globally to drive the training process, implement training solutions, and triage requests/needs. As a member of the SLMS Shared Services Team, you will facilitate planning and implementation of training, assess needs, generate/distribute metrics, maintain procedures, monitor effectiveness, enable process improvement, and support NC/CAPA activities for training compliance. Periodic live training may be conducted for key stakeholders.
What you will do
* Business Partnership
o Partner with Training Admins and related personnel to assess training needs for functional areas and translate needs into training requirements/solutions.
o Provide LMS and system training to key stakeholders.
o Collaborate with functional groups (e.g., Manufacturing, Quality, Regulatory, Compliance, HR) to incorporate functional-based training into role-based curricula.
o Instruct local administrators and trainers on LMS use and troubleshooting.
o Lead trainer and main point of contact for onboarding new SLMS Shared Services team members.
o Support or own actions for NC/CAPAs related to the LMS.
o Communicate system issues affecting training to drive awareness and timely resolution.
o Participate in Communities of Practice or tactic teams to share training expertise and drive continual improvement.
o Investigate or recommend systemic improvements to the training system.
o Represent LMS processes during regulatory audits/inspections and support requests for training records/evidence.
o Perform additional duties and projects as assigned.
* Reporting & Leadership
o Create and manage corporate job aids and work instructions related to the LMS.
o Provide back-up support to Senior Training Specialist.
o Contribute to the SLMS Training Administrators website by curating content and maintaining site contents and calendars.
* Training Requests
o Document training records in the LMS.
o Provide troubleshooting support for LMS assignments and complex issues.
o Process inquiries related to the LMS as triaged by the LMS Coordinator.
What you will need
* Bachelor’s degree in Business, Training & Development, Education, Quality, or Human Resources related discipline.
* At least 2 years of experience in a global business in a senior role.
* Experience supporting training processes for medical device/technology organizations is preferred.
* Experience with learning applications or integrated HR/doc management systems is preferred.
* Experience creating/distributing metrics reports.
* Knowledge of training needs analysis, instructional/program design, development and evaluation, adult learning concepts and methodologies.
* Ability to influence management, business groups, and SMEs toward recommended actions.
*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
* Ability to support various local projects in a fast-paced environment.
* Proven customer service, organizational, and team collaboration skills.
